Workholding Clamps

By Design World Staff | July 8, 2011

Share

The series MC power clamping nut is simple to manually operate. It delivers high clamping forces through force magnification. It is also safe due to its self-locking feature. The clamping force ranges from 40 to 160 kN. The product line can be used to clamp work pieces and tools, particularly in forming presses and punches, or to clamp down closing lids of tanks and enclosures on various machine types.

The series ZSF/ZDF hydromechanical spring clamping system mechanically clamps and uses a hydraulic release. It boasts high operation safety, because the clamping force generated is independent from the oil pressure and from pressure loss as a result of leakage. The leak proof system is suitable for use in all applications in which movable machine parts need to be clamped or locked into position or in work piece and tool clamping operations.

ZSF/ZDF hydromechanical spring clamping system

Series SC power clamping screws use a wedge clamping system as a force amplifier for a clamping force ranging from 40 to 120 kN and low tightening torques. Other features include simple manual operation and high operating safety. The screws can be used in presses, punches, machine tools, jigs and fixtures.
